Overview and Basic Information to Find Lost Phone By Clap, Voice
Misplacing a phone is a common frustration, but Find Lost Phone By Clap, Voice offers a clever, hands-free solution. This utility uses sound detection and voice recognition to help you locate a missing device quickly. Simply clap, whistle, or speak a custom passcode, and the app triggers a ring, flash, or vibration. Unlike basic finder tools, this software works even when the phone is set to silent or Do Not Disturb mode. Its core strength lies in using everyday sounds as a recovery trigger, making it highly intuitive for any user.

Disadvantages of Find Lost Phone By Clap, Voice
The software relies heavily on ambient noise levels. In a very loud environment, like a busy street or a concert, the clap detection may not trigger reliably. The voice command feature requires you to speak clearly, which can be awkward in public or quiet spaces. There is a slight delay between making the sound and the phone reacting, which might feel slow in an urgent moment. Battery consumption is noticeable if the app runs in the background for long periods, as it constantly listens for audio cues. Also, the app does not use GPS to track the phone’s location; it only helps find it within hearing or seeing range.

Guide and Usage Tips
Start by opening the application and selecting either Clap & Whistle or Voice mode. For voice mode, assign a memorable passcode like your pet’s name and press Activate. To test it, place the phone in another room and clap twice; the device should ring or flash. For best results, keep the app open in the background and grant microphone permissions. Avoid using very common words as passcodes to prevent false alarms. If the phone is lost in a crowd, use the flash feature rather than relying on sound. You can also adjust the sensitivity level in the settings to match your typical environment.
